Official Description: One-Shot for the “Love For The Unloved” Contest. Lauren Mallory might be high maintenance, but she has her reasons. Lauren/Jessica SLASH. AU.

MsKathy says: One of the things I love most about Damned If You Do is the way Kristen Nicole captures that youthful nervousness about sexuality. Moments like this, at a seventh grade sleepover:

Am I thinking about her… boobs?

The way Lauren’s character is written, you can’t help but be sympathetic to her plight. She takes her inner struggle and turns it back out as anger and aggression, something that happens a lot in life.

Lauren’s love of Jessica was built and paced extremely well, and the night of prom, Jessica decides to go over to Lauren’s house after Mike breaks up with her. The inner thoughts of poor Lauren just kill me every time, ie:

Her boobs looked like they were about to spill right out the top, and they drew my eyes like magnets. Damn it damn it damn it, look at her face.

It’s something I could honestly find myself thinking, and so the giggles were a little hard to contain.

Jessica catches Lauren in the middle of, shall we say, less than innocent computer activities. Imagine her surprise when Jessica wants to see more.

Even when the girls get down and dirty, realism is not checked at the door, as Jessica worries about tasting gross.

Sexytimes ensue, and then we’re left with this:

I waited nervously, positive that she was now going to collect her things and go home. My heart was thumping erratically in my chest and my eyes burned, ready to shed buckets of tears.

You’ll just have to read it to find out if Jessica leaves and breaks Lauren’s heart or not. This is one of my favorite pieces of femme slash, a very overlooked genre in this fandom. Give it a try, I know you’ll love it.

Official Description: All Human AU – Shy Bella Swan lives with her religiously zealous mother, Renée. When she has a chance meeting with town hellion Edward, Bella begins to realize that perhaps the sheltered life she’s been leading isn’t so much a comfort as it a cage.


manyafandom says: Oh My Frilly Heck I­ love this story. I really do. My pal ninapolitan kept going on and on about this story so I gave it a try and devoured it in one sitting. This Bella is a one of my favorites of all times. She’s sheltered and stilted in her life by her devout overbearing mother. She has no understanding of how the real world works or how to interact in it. Her whole world revolves around school, church, her mother and working part-time in the library. Where one day she runs into Edward, no really she RUNS into Edward with a library cart. Hilarity ensues. I know this sounds like a total angstfest, but trust me it isn’t. Bella’s thoughts, her way of thinking, the situations she finds herself in and the way she reacts to them is all done in a very funny way. There’s a bad girl in Bella screaming to get out and the appearance of Edward in her life seems to be helping Bad Bella along. Seriously, go read this right now.

Kassiah says: What words can I use to tell you about the utter genius that is The Caged Bird? I don’t have them; I cannot form them. Like the description says, Bella lives with her freakishly-religious mother and leads a completely sheltered life, including attending Forks Christian Academy. She’s at a point in her life where she is on the brink self-discovery. And I am not just talking about the with the shower-head kind (but, um, that happens too). In the 11 chapters that are out so far, Bella experiences so many firsts: kiss, waves of lust, secular music, standing up to her mother, standing up for herself, plus so much more. The author takes us on Bella’s journey with grace and such realistic descriptions, it is simply amazing. Each chapter begins with a well-chosen poem and Bella’s inner monologue is so spot on for someone going through the things she is experiencing, I feel like I am right there with her. And for many of the scenes, I wish I was, especially in the supply closet and the nonfiction section. This isn’t just about Bella. Edward is a fuckhot cursing doc-wearing bad-boy with calloused fingers and a way with words. There’s even OJ. I mean, what else can I say? Without a doubt, The Caged Bird is one of my favorite stories and Kristen Nicole is the author that I am gonna keep my eye on. If you aren’t already reading this, do not wait anymore. Read it.
